“Manga Academy” is ready to return with a new free comic book drawing course for young people aged 13 and up. After the appreciation received last year, the project is once again promoted by the Municipality to involve comic book enthusiasts.

Course Details

The initiative, supported by the Councilor for Social Policies Giuseppe Giordano, will begin on February 26 at the newspaper library of Villa Bruno. It will be divided into 10 meetings scheduled every Wednesday until March 30. The course aims to give participants the opportunity to express their creativity in the manga field, accompanied by expert artists. The lessons will cover every phase of the creative process of a comic, emphasizing aspects such as character construction, visual narration, and drawing dynamic poses.

Opportunities for Participants

At the end of the course, students will be able to create their own manga-style comic. The skills learned can be used both for personal enjoyment and in a professional context. In addition, there will be the opportunity to present the works created in future events and exhibitions. Participation is limited, with meetings that will be held every Wednesday from 18:00 PM to 20:00 PM, and registrations require booking by email at: bibliotecacomunale@e-cremano.it.

Mayor Giorgio Zinno said that the course not only stimulates a passion for manga among teenagers, but also represents an opportunity for personal and professional growth, offering a solid foundation for possible careers in the creative sector.
